Bond Yields Remain Low as Investors Seek Security

Investors are flocking to the safety of bonds, driving up prices and keeping yields at historically low levels. This trend reflects ongoing concerns about the global economic outlook and a desire for stable returns.

Factors Contributing to Low Bond Yields

  • Economic Uncertainty: Lingering worries about economic growth are prompting investors to seek safer assets.
  • Low Inflation: Subdued inflation expectations are reducing the pressure on yields to rise.
  • Central Bank Policies: Accommodative monetary policies by central banks are also contributing to lower yields.

Impact on Investors

While low yields provide stability, they also present challenges for investors seeking higher returns. Some investors are exploring alternative asset classes to boost their portfolio performance.

Analyst Outlook

Market analysts predict that bond yields are likely to remain low in the near term, given the prevailing economic conditions. However, any significant improvement in the global economy or a rise in inflation could trigger a reversal of this trend.
